Fall Walleye fishing!!!
 
Been out a few times recently. My first Walleye trip of the fall season was with Mikey and Rocco Saturday November 17th. It was an ok day! I had 6 Walleye but most were shorts with 2 keepers in the mix. Rocco had the hot hand with the bigger fish on this trip! Way to go old man! Your learning! Hehe!

2nd trip of the year, Black Friday! What a disaster this day was? It’s usually my favorite day to fish. Not this time! I couldn’t land a fish to save my life. I’d hook em’ and they would pop off next to the boat or halfway up. I actually smashed a rod into 5000 pieces out of aggravation. The amount of fish I lost was ridiculous. Haha! I’ve been feeling a little tense and burnt out lately with the entire moving process. Thank god it’s over and my family and I are in the new place. Smashing that rod actually made me feel better! Like for real!!! And yes! I’m a phsyco! Lol! Managed to land one Walleye on this miserable cold day! YEA BUDDY!!!

Headed back out Saturday, yesterday to redeem myself. The day started off slow but by noon I started whackin’ those Walleye on a plain 1/8 ounce jig tipped with a Weeeeeeee-whoooooo worm! Landed 5 fish and lost just as many! Good day on the water but not spectacular! The big Walleye just haven’t showed there faces yet! Hopefully they will soon. All keeper sized Walleye measured 18-21 inches. The short action is good as well but man, “Where the big girls at?” Pictured are some keepers from the last 3 trips! TIGHT LINEZ NJF’ers!!!:D
